Environment Agency and Ofwat investigation into sewage treatment works
18 November 2021
The chairman of the Environmental Audit Committee reacts to EA’s and Ofwat’s investigation into sewage treatment works.
Chair's comment
Reacting to the EA’s and Ofwat’s investigation into sewage treatment works, Environmental Audit Committee Chairman, Rt Hon Philip Dunne MP, said:
“Our waterways are the arteries of nature, far too many of which are being damaged by unacceptable sewage spills. I welcome the EA’s and Ofwat’s new investigation, frankly long overdue, seeking to understand better the true scale of the problem of water companies spilling untreated sewage. It is clear that with decades of under-investment in our sewerage network there are no quick fixes, but it is welcome that the Government, through the Environment Act passed into law last week, is already taking action to get a grip on this unacceptable activity.
“My Committee has been examining, in depth, the current regulatory structures around permitted discharges. We will be reporting our conclusions on the adequacy of the existing system when we issue the report of our inquiry into Water Quality in Rivers.”
